Extended Data Fig. 6: Effects of PI3P and PI4P on mTORC1 activity and lysosomal localization of mTOR with Raptor membrane-interaction mutants.

From: Structural basis for mTORC1 activation on the lysosomal membrane

Extended Data Fig. 6

a, In vitro kinase assay showing mTORC1 kinase activity with different composition of negatively charged lipids. The quantification is shown for 3 repeats. b, iRaptor KO MEFs, untreated or treated with 0.5 μM 4-hydroxy-tamoxifen (4-OHT) for 48 h, were transfected with either WT, F1296E, or F1296/M1297E Raptor. 24 h after transfection, cells were starved of amino acids for 60 min, then re-stimulated with amino acids for 30 min. The cells were analyzed by immunofluorescence and quantified for mTOR-LAMP1 colocalization using Manders’ colocalization coefficient. Results are mean ± s.e.m.; n = 3 (One-way ANOVA, Dunnett’s multiple comparisons test; ns: not significant). Scale bar, 10 μm.
